    Liberia: Police Charge Ex-Speaker Koffa, Others in Capitol Building Fire Incident

    MONROVIA – The Liberia Nationwide Police has formally charged former Home Speaker J. Fonati Koffa with legal facilitation, arson, and legal conspiracy to commit arson, in reference to the December 2024 fireplace that engulfed a piece of the Capitol Constructing.


    By Gerald C. Koinyeneh


    Koffa was charged on Friday following hours of interrogation. He and 6 different lawmakers—all members of the then-Minority Bloc—had been summoned earlier this week as a part of the continuing investigation.

    FrontPage Africa has confirmed that Consultant Jacob Debee has additionally been formally charged with legal conspiracy to commit arson. In an additional improvement, Consultant Abu B. Kamara has been charged with legal facilitation and conspiracy, reportedly primarily based on a dialog held on December 10, 2024—simply days earlier than the Capitol fireplace.

    Safety is visibly heightened on the Liberia Nationwide Police Headquarters on Thursday. Officers blocked off entry to the premises as crowds of supporters and political observers gathered. Former Speaker Koffa made a dramatic entrance, stepping out of his SUV holding a toothbrush—broadly interpreted as a symbolic gesture of his readiness for potential detention.
